The Amlogic Meson DWMAC glue bindings needs a second reg cells for the
glue registers, thus update the reg minItems/maxItems to allow more
than a single reg cell.
Also update the allwinner,sun7i-a20-gmac.yaml derivative schema to specify
maxItems to 1.

When adding support for the DWMAC (and derivatives) bindings,
phy-connection-type was required, even though the previous binding required
the equivalent phy-mode.
Let's fix this by using phy-mode as we should have.

Even though the DWMAC driver uses some driver specific properties, the PHY
core has a bunch of generic properties and can deal with them nicely.
Let's deprecate our specific properties.
